Firstly, the guide was fantastic, and the review isn't a reflection of him, but rather my expectations. The main problem is that the combination of loud diesel engine, and loud kazoo playing throughout (they hand out "duck" calls, which is cute until you realize every child on the tour will never be quiet again), means that you can't actually hear anything from the guide, in spite of the speakers. You also can't see that well out of the vehicle, especially in downtown, so although splashing into the water is fun this doesn't actually show you much of Austin, or educate you on much of anything except your hidden dislike for other tourists. If you're looking for something fun to do with the kids, go ahead, if you're looking for the best of both worlds in terms of a tour of Austin and a little time on the lake- go elsewhere.
